Upgrading to Windows 2003 + Thoughts on CS2006
It is possible to upgrade existing CS2002 sites to Windows 2003. It is NOT possible to upgrade CS2000 sites, as CS2000 is not supported on Windows 2003. There are several options for doing in place upgrades to Windows 2003, with the process looking like: Upgrade to CS2002 if not already…
